Windquest is a beautiful luxury custom catamaran designed by JFA Yachts featuring state of the art equipment and an impressive decor. The yacht has ample space throughout including a comfortable flybridge area and wide, flush decks for ease of access.
The yacht accommodates a total of 8 guests featuring a full-width master king cabin with large bathroom, closet space and private walk-through access to the yacht’s forward deck. Three en-suite queen cabins are also available for guests. Crew has separate accommodation.
Windquest runs with a family-friendly crew of 5 for charters ensuring excellent guest-to-crew ratio and a high level of personal service. Join Windquest in the Caribbean for a luxury sailing vacation of a lifetime.

Accommodation Description: | |
WindQuest offers four air conditioned en-suite guest cabins. The Master cabin is on the main deck with panoramic views and access to private owner's terrace forward. The master cabin has king bed, sitting area with sofa, chairs and coffee table and desk with work station. Down a few steps to the left is the master bathroom with 5 head steam shower, private bathroom with duel sinks and spacious closets. In addition to the master there are three Queen guest cabins. Each cabin is spacious with good sized closets and private bath with 5 jet shower. One of the guest cabins can be converted to a study. The crew quarters and galley are separated from the guest areas. The spacious indoor saloon lounge features a dining area with seating for 12, bar, couches and chairs.
